Is thinks and blinks a half rhyme?

User Avatar

Anonymous

∙ 15y ago
Updated: 8/17/2019

No. It is a complete rhyme.

What is an example of a half rhyme?

A half rhyme, which is also sometimes called a slant rhyme, near-rhyme, or lazy rhyme, is a rhyme formed by words that make similar but not identical sounds.

What is an off rhyme?

These are partial or imperfect rhymes, like dry-died, or grown-moon. They are sometimes called half rhyme, near rhyme or oblique rhyme.
